On December 1, Deputy Chairman of HCMC People’s Committee Hua Ngoc Thuan received Mr. Martin Bean, President of Royal Melbourne Institute of Technology (RMIT), Australia.
At the meeting, Mr. Martin Bean expressed his thanks to leaders of HCMC for its support to RMIT in HCMC. Mentioning about RMIT’s plans, Mr. Martin Bean said RMIT will continue building new facilities and renewing studying and teaching quality, training a high quality student generations to meet the demands of society after graduating. He hoped to strengthen co-operation with HCMC in fields of education and information technology.
For his part, Mr. Hua Ngoc Thuan highly valued achievements of RMIT Vietnam, saying that renovation of studying and teaching programs and usage of technology to enhance quality of English language training programs of RMIT Vietnam is very significant and important for Vietnam in the process of global integration.
Mr. Thuan added that there are still many opportunities for RMIT to develop in HCMC and hoped that RMIT continue to invest here.
